Michael Alan Sam Jr., born on January 7, 1990, in Galveston, Texas, is an American former professional football defensive lineman and a trailblazer in sports history as the first openly gay player to be drafted into the National Football League (NFL). His journey from a challenging upbringing to becoming a symbol of courage and advocacy has left an indelible mark on both the sports world and the LGBTQ+ community.

Early Life and Family Background

Michael Sam was the seventh of eight children born to JoAnn and Michael Sam Sr. His childhood was marked by adversity; one of his brothers drowned before Michael’s birth, another was shot and killed, and two others have been incarcerated since 1998. Despite these hardships, Sam found solace in sports, particularly football, which became a pivotal part of his life.

Education

Sam attended Hitchcock High School in Hitchcock, Texas, where he joined the football team initially as a water boy before earning a spot as a defensive and offensive lineman. His talent on the field earned him first-team All-District honors for all four years of high school. He later accepted a scholarship to the University of Missouri, where he played college football for the Missouri Tigers.

Notable Works and Achievements

Although Sam’s time in the NFL was brief—he was released by the Rams during the final preseason roster cuts and later spent time on the Dallas Cowboys’ practice squad—his impact was profound. He continued his professional career with the Montreal Alouettes in the Canadian Football League (CFL), becoming the first openly gay player to play in a CFL regular-season game.

Career Beginnings and Key Milestones

At the University of Missouri, Sam’s performance was exceptional. In his senior year, he was named the Southeastern Conference (SEC) Defensive Player of the Year and earned consensus All-American honors. His collegiate success led to his selection by the St. Louis Rams in the seventh round of the 2014 NFL Draft, making him the first openly gay player to be drafted into the NFL.

Current Relevance and Recent Updates

After stepping away from professional football, Sam became a coach for the Panthers Wrocław in the European League of Football (ELF), sharing his knowledge and experience with a new generation of players. He remains an active advocate for LGBTQ+ rights, frequently speaking about his experiences and the importance of inclusion in sports.
